Toronto Raptors vs Cleveland Cavaliers 11/13/25 NBA Free Pick
Hello basketball fans! Tonight, we have an exciting matchup between the Toronto Raptors and the Cleveland Cavaliers. Both teams are coming off wins in their last game, setting the stage for a competitive showdown.
Let's dive into the stats. The Toronto Raptors currently sit in the 3rd position with a record of 6 wins and 5 losses. They are on a modest winning streak of 1 game. The Raptors have been fairly consistent this season, with a balanced home and away record of 2-2 and 4-3, respectively. They have been scoring well, averaging 119.3 points per game while allowing 116.4 points.
On the other side, the Cleveland Cavaliers are in the 2nd position with 8 wins and 4 losses. They are also on a winning streak of 1 game. The Cavaliers have been strong at home with a 4-1 record but have been equally impressive on the road with a 4-3 record. They have been scoring slightly higher than the Raptors, averaging 122.9 points per game, while giving up 117.6 points on defense.
In terms of power ratings, the Toronto Raptors hold a power rating of 115.31 with a win percentage of 0.545. Their points differential stands at 0.26, indicating they have been competitive but with room for improvement. On the other hand, the Cleveland Cavaliers boast a power rating of -23.18 with a win percentage of 0.636 and a slightly better points differential of 0.42. This shows that the Cavaliers have been performing slightly better in terms of their overall power rating.
Now, let's talk about the game odds. The Cleveland Cavaliers are favored at home with a point spread of -8.0. The moneyline odds for the Cavaliers stand at -300, indicating they are the clear favorites to win this game. The over/under is set at 240.5 points, suggesting a high-scoring affair is expected between these two teams.
